Brief

'The Drugs and Cosmetics (Amendment) Act, 2013 is a legislation that aims to amend the Drugs and Cosmetics Act, 1940. The new Act introduces several changes, including the renaming of the Central Drugs Standards Control Organisation as the Central Drugs Authority. The Central Drugs Authority will be a body corporate responsible for exercising powers and performing functions under the Act. The authority will consist of members from various ministries, including Health and Family Welfare, Commerce, and Pharmaceuticals, among others. The Act also provides for the creation of posts within the authority and outlines the responsibilities and powers of the Drugs Controller General of India.

The legislation introduces new provisions related to clinical trials, including the requirement for permission from the Central Licensing Authority before initiating or conducting a trial. It also establishes an Ethics Committee responsible for approving clinical trial protocols and other related matters. The Act provides for rules and regulations to be made by the Central Government and the Central Drugs Authority, respectively, in relation to various aspects of the legislation.

Overall, the Drugs and Cosmetics (Amendment) Act, 2013 aims to strengthen the regulatory framework for drugs, cosmetics, and medical devices in India, with a focus on ensuring their safety, efficacy, quality, and conduct of clinical trials.'
